Composition of DTAB
The
composition of Drugs Technical Advisory Board is shown in Table 8.1
The
term of elected and nominated members is for 3 years. The Ex-officio members
hold the office so long as they are in that specific position. The DTAB can form
the sub-committees and also co-opt member experts for specific assignment
eventhough, they are not the members of DTAB. The DTAB takes the policy
decisions pertaining to technical aspects of the Drugs and Cosmetics Act and
Rules and sends the recommendations to the Ministry of Health and Family
Welfare, Government of India for its approval. DTAB ordinarily meets twice a
year. For certain urgent matters, DTAB can be summoned with one week's notice.
Some times very urgent matters can be, on priority basis, decided by the
Ministry of Health and Family Welfare, Government of India. However, such
decisions of the government are required to be ratified by DTAB within 6
months.
